Well, according to CNN exit polls, in NY while Clinton did much better among women than among men, she still won among men (among men, it was 50% Clinton/ 45% Obama; among women - 62% Clinton/ 36% Obama). As far as race is concerned, Obama got 61% of black, 37% of white, and just 26% of Hispanic vote. However, when you factor in age, it gets more interesting. For the under-30 crowd, Obama got 63% of white vote (too few young blacks voted to created meaningful statistics).
